The neighbourhood is residential, 19th century Yorkshire stone cottages just a very short walk from the town centre and the station. There are lots of local individual shops for food or a cup of coffee The neighbourhood is quiet and friendly. There is on street parking with no restrictions. The property is located within a short walk of the famous Turkish Baths, Harrogate Convention Centre, Royal Hall, Harrogate Theatre, Valley Gardens and the central shopping area, guests have also walked to the Yorkshire Showground/Event Centre and remarked on the ease of access. 3 other Artists’ Cottages in immediate vicinity.
Easiest way is to walk. The property is a short walk to Harrogate town centre. There are taxis and buses. The location is great for anyone wishing to explore the local National Parks by car. There are buses from Ripon Road 36 to Ripon and Ripley - they go every 10 minutes. On Skipton Road (A59)there are buses to Skipton and Harrogate town centre - but it is quicker to walk! The Harrogate Convention Centre is just 8 minutes, as are Turkish Baths, Royal Hall and Theatre. The main shops and restaurants are in the same vicinity. For those arriving by train with bags we recommend taxis from ranks outside or across road from Harrogate Station main entrance. Cost £6 approximately - 5 minutes. There are frequent fast trains between Harrogate and London Kings Cross. Harrogate is also served by trains from everywhere else linking via York and Leeds. Leeds Bradford airport is 20 minutes away.
